计算机网络——计算机网络体系结构(2/4)-分层的必要性(五层协议原理体系结构)
计算机网络是个非常复杂的系统。 早在最初的ARPANET设计时就提出了分层的设计理念。 "分层"可将庞大而复杂的问题,转化为若干较小的局部问题,而这些较小的局部问题就比较易于研究和处理。 下面,我们以五层原理结构体系,按照由简单到复杂的顺序,来看看实现计算机网络要面临哪些主要的问题,以及如何将这些问题划分到相应的层次,层层处理。 物理层 采用怎...
计算机网络——计算机网络体系结构(1/4)-常见的计算机网络体系结构(OSI体系、TCP/IP体系、原理体系五层协议)
OSI体系结构 OSI体系介绍 著名的“开放系统互连参考模型”,简称为OSI。该模型是一个七层协议的体系结构: 它是法律上的国际标准。 到了20世纪90年代初期,虽然整套的OSI国际标准都...
【计算机网络】—— 网络应用通信基本原理
原理 1、网络协议(network protocol) 网络协议(network protocol)简称为协议,是为进行计算机网络中的数据交换而建立的规则、 标准或约定。协议规定了通信实体之间所交换的消息的格式、意义、顺序以及针对收到信息或发生事件所采取的“动作”(actions) 。 2、计算机网络体系结构 &nbs...
计算机网络基础教程:网络交换的原理、分类和应用
在计算机网络中,网络交换是一种关键的数据传输技术,它在提供高效、可靠和灵活的数据交换方面发挥着重要作用。本文将详细介绍网络交换的原理、分类和应用。 网络交换原理 网络交换是一种将数据从源节点传输到目标节点的技术。它通过数据包的转发和交换实现了数据在网络中的传输。 网络交换涉及以下关键概念: 数据包:数据包是网络中传输的基本单位,它包含了数据的源地址、目标地址和有效载荷等信息。数据...
计算机网络基础教程:网络层协议的功能、常见的网络层协议以及它们的工作原理和应用
1. 前言 在计算机网络中,网络层是实现数据传输和路由选择的关键层级。网络层协议定义了在互联网络中如何将数据包从源主机传输到目标主机,并负责进行路由选择和数据包转发。本文将详细介绍网络层协议的功能、常见的网络层协议以及它们的工作原理和应用。 2. 网络层协议的功能 网络层协议在计算机网络中扮演着重要的角色,具有以下主要功能: 路由选择:网络层协议负责选择数据包的传输路径。它使用路由选...
计算机网络-网络层原理(下)
6 CIDR与路由聚合地址聚合,给出一个地址,能够知道其所在地址块,并会计算地址块中地址的个数,最大最小地址;给出一个地址块,能够合理划分子网DHCP协议网络地址转换(NAT)路由算法7 理解RIP(Routing Information Protocol)及路由表更新过程7.1 原理路由信息协议 RIP 是内部网关协议 IGP中最先得到广泛使用的协议。RIP 是一种分布式的基于距离向量的路由选....
计算机网络-网络层原理(中)
4.2 IP分片与重组大IP分组向较小MTU链路转发时,可以被“分片” (fragmented)1个IP分组分为多片IP分组IP分片到达目的主机后进行“重组” (reassembled)IP首部的相关字段用于标识分片以及确定分片的相对顺序总长度标识(identification)字段占 16 位:标识一个IP分组IP协议利用一个计数器,每产生IP分组计数器加1,作为该IP分组的标识标志位(fla....
计算机网络-网络层原理(上)
1 IP地址与MAC地址的关系MAC是身份证号码,用来识别网络设备本身IP地址是居住地2 ARP协议Address Resolution Protocol(地址解析协议)。ARP协议能实现任意网络地址到任意物理地址的转换,这里仅讨论IP地址到以太网地址(MAC地址)的转换。工作原理主机向自己所在网络广播一个ARP请求(包含目标机器的网络地址)。此网络上的其他机器都将接收到这个请求,但只有被请求的....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。